Как вывести случайные записи в WordPress
Вывод случайных записей помогает пользователям сайта больше узнать о его содержимом. Сегодня рассмотрим как это сделать.
Зачем вообще выводить случайные записи?
По умолчанию WordPress выводит ваши записи в обратном хронологическом порядке (от новых к более старым). Это помогает пользователям сразу видеть свежие записи и в то же время затрудняет доступ к старым записям, особенно, если вы давно ведёте свой блог.
Большинство пользователей попадают на старые записи случайно: из поисковых систем или по рекомендации в социальных сетях и мессенджерах.
Для улучшения ситуации можно систематически добавлять ссылки на ваши связанные статьи. Это поможет посетителям вашего сайта узнать больше полезной информации, а вам — увеличить просмотры страниц и улучшить SEO.
Ещё один вариант — выводить список случайный записей, например, в сайдбаре (боковой колонке). Вероятно, это будет менее полезно для пользователей, но благодаря этому списку, они смогут найти статьи на темы никак не связанные с текущей статьёй.
Как вывести случайных записей с помощью плагина Advanced Random Posts Widget?
Для вывода случайных записей воспользуемся плагином Advanced Random Posts Widget.
После его установки и активации переходим в раздел Внешний вид -> Виджеты, находим виджет «Случайные записи» и добавляем его в нужную область.
Вы можете оставить настройки по умолчанию или изменить вывод записей под себя. После внесения изменений не забудьте нажать на кнопку «Сохранить» в нижнем правом углу виджета.
Advanced Random Posts Widget содержим обширное число разнообразных настроек: изменение количества выводимых записей, вывод записей нужного типа или из нужной рубрики или метки, регулирование отображения изображений записей и их размеров, включение и отключение вывода даты записи, отрывка записи и т.д.
Как вывести случайные записи в произвольном месте?
В случае необходимости, записи можно вывести не только в сайдбаре, но и в произвольном месте с помощью шорткода [arpw] .
Шорткод аналогично виджету имеет свои настройки. Например, мы можем вывести 10 случайных записей [arpw limit="10"] или добавить вывод изображений записей с указанием их размера [arpw thumbnail="true" thumbnail_size="arpw-thumbnail"] .
Полный список атрибутов шорткода можно найти на странице плагина.